Join our Marketing Measurement team and help shape how we measure and optimize marketing performance across email, direct mail, partner-owned mediaand digital channels. You'll partner closely with our Lead Marketing Measurement Analyst to gather, analyze and interpret performance data for our partnership marketingteam - identifying opportunities, testing strategies, and driving insights that maximize marketing impact and guide strategic decisions!
We're looking for a hands-on analytics expert with advanced technical skills, a passion for marketing data, and the ability to turn complex numbers into compelling stories for leadership. You'll work with large datasets, design and measure A/B tests, build dashboards, and forecast marketing performance - all while collaborating with cross-functional teams to influence strategy.
